打造个性化虚拟伙伴:DyberPet开源框架零基础入门指南
【免费下载链接】DyberPetDesktop Cyber Pet Framework based on PySide6项目地址: https://gitcode.com/GitHub_Trending/dy/DyberPet
在数字化办公日益普及的今天,桌面不再只是工作的载体,更可以成为个性化的数字生活空间。DyberPet作为一款基于PySide6开发的桌面宠物开源框架,让用户能够轻松创建专属的虚拟伙伴,通过自定义互动为日常电脑使用增添温度与乐趣。本文将从价值定位、核心体验到实践指南,全面解析如何从零开始构建你的数字伙伴。
虚拟伙伴的价值定位:不止于桌面装饰
DyberPet的核心价值在于将技术框架转化为情感连接的媒介。不同于传统桌面插件,这款开源工具通过"伙伴成长系统"让虚拟角色拥有动态变化的行为模式和情感反馈机制,使用户在与虚拟伙伴的日常互动中建立真实的情感联结。轻量级的资源占用设计确保即使在低配电脑上也能流畅运行,让更多用户享受到数字伙伴带来的陪伴感。
核心体验:数字生命引擎驱动的互动革命
DyberPet的"数字生命引擎"是其最具创新性的技术亮点。这一系统通过多维度的交互设计,使虚拟伙伴能够根据用户行为和环境变化做出智能响应。框架采用模块化设计,将角色动画、对话系统和状态管理分离,既保证了开发灵活性,又为用户提供了直观的定制界面。
🌟轻量级资源占用:优化的渲染引擎确保虚拟伙伴仅占用1-2%的CPU资源,即使长时间运行也不会影响电脑性能
🔍多角色并行管理:支持同时激活多个虚拟伙伴,每个角色拥有独立的行为逻辑和成长数据
📱跨平台自适应界面:无论是Windows还是macOS系统,都能自动调整界面元素以适应不同操作系统的设计规范
场景突破:从工具到伙伴的转变
工作场景中的应用
自由职业者小林通过DyberPet实现了工作效率的提升。他为自己的虚拟伙伴设置了番茄钟提醒功能,每完成25分钟专注工作,伙伴就会展示鼓励动画并解锁新的互动内容。这种游戏化的工作方式使他的每日专注时间增加了40%。
学习场景中的应用
大学生小张则利用框架的自定义对话功能,将专业知识点转化为互动问答。当他在学习间隙与虚拟伙伴对话时,伙伴会随机提问相关知识,帮助他巩固记忆。这种轻松的学习方式让他的期末复习效率显著提升。
实践指南:从零开始创建你的虚拟伙伴
环境准备
首先克隆项目仓库到本地:
git clone https://gitcode.com/GitHub_Trending/dy/DyberPet cd DyberPet项目提供了完整的依赖配置文件,通过简单的安装流程即可完成环境搭建。
角色创建与定制
DyberPet提供两种角色创建方式:使用内置角色模板快速上手,或通过角色编辑器从零开始设计。角色编辑器提供直观的界面,让即使没有编程经验的用户也能调整角色外观、行为模式和互动逻辑。
互动系统配置
框架的互动系统基于可视化的对话流程图设计。通过简单的拖拽操作,即可构建复杂的对话分支,实现个性化的互动体验。
生态展望:社区驱动的创意平台
DyberPet正在构建一个开放的社区生态系统,其中"素材商店"功能允许用户分享和获取角色模型、互动脚本和场景主题。这一机制不仅丰富了平台内容,也为创意设计师提供了展示作品的渠道。未来版本将引入AI驱动的情感识别功能,使虚拟伙伴能够根据用户的屏幕行为和输入内容感知情绪状态,提供更具同理心的互动反馈。
常见问题解答
Q: DyberPet会影响电脑性能吗?
A: 框架经过优化设计,通常仅占用1-2%的CPU资源和不超过50MB的内存,不会影响日常电脑使用。
Q: 没有编程经验可以自定义角色吗?
A: 完全可以。DyberPet提供可视化编辑器,通过拖拽操作即可完成大部分定制需求,无需编写代码。
Q: 如何获取更多角色素材?
A: 社区素材商店汇集了用户分享的各类角色模型和互动脚本,也可以通过官方文档学习如何制作原创内容。
通过DyberPet开源框架,每个人都能释放创意,打造独一无二的虚拟伙伴。无论是作为工作学习的助手,还是生活中的数字伴侣,这些个性化的虚拟存在正在重新定义人与电脑的互动方式。随着社区的不断壮大,我们期待看到更多创新的应用场景和互动模式,让数字世界变得更加温暖而富有个性。
【免费下载链接】DyberPetDesktop Cyber Pet Framework based on PySide6项目地址: https://gitcode.com/GitHub_Trending/dy/DyberPet
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考